Case Summary: Sreelakshmi K R v. Muhammed Nazeef & Others (OP(MV) 700/2022) The Motor Accidents Claims Tribunal awarded ₹3,81,400 to a 14-year-old minor who suffered multiple fractures (tibia, humerus) and 11% permanent disability after a crane collided with her scooter on 18.03.2022. The tribunal found the crane driver negligent based on FIR and police charge sheet, and held National Insurance Co. Ltd liable as the insurer.
